Context Readings

Amaziah's Opposition

12 So Amaziah kept saying to Amos, "Get out of here, you seer! Go back to the land of Judah. Live there and prophesy there. 13 Don't prophesy anymore at Bethel, because it's the king's sanctuary and a temple of the kingdom." 14 Amos replied in answer to Amaziah, "I am no prophet, nor am I a prophet's son, for I have been shepherding and picking the fruit of sycamore trees.
